This book is essential for all who work with children under three. Due to its combination of theory and practice, clear writing and pedagogical material. The second edition contains extensive updates on policy, new case studies, and activities from current settings.

This revised edition emphasises:

-child development and learning

-attachment/key person relationships

-planning the environment for babies

-understanding every child

-working with parents

This book will be useful to those on initial training courses, such as Foundation degrees, NVQ, BA Education and Early Childhood Studies, and for managers and practitioners undertaking CPD.

Jools Page teaches on the MA in Early Childhood Education at the University of Sheffield.

Ann Clare is an Associate Tutor at the University of Sheffield.

Cathy Nutbrown is Head of the School of Education at the University of Sheffield.
